Student Population Overview
Nichols College educates a diverse community of 1,651 students, with 1,265 pursuing undergraduate degrees and 386 engaged in advanced graduate studies.

Age Distribution
For undergraduates at Nichols College, the majority of students fall in the 18-19 age range with 528 students, but also includes 25 students in the Under 18 range, 420 students in the 20-21 range, 108 students in the 22-24 range, 71 students in the 25+ range. For graduate students, the distribution shows 102 students in the 22-24 age group, with 5 in the 20-21 category, 95 in the 25+ category.

Geographic Origin
Nichols College has 51% (172 students) from in-state Massachusetts, 46% (153 students) from out-of-state, and 3% (9 students) from international locations.
